The Five Strategic Alliances
The Council of 5 Framework organises international cooperation through five complementary strategic alliances.
Each alliance represents a major international cooperation ecosystem while remaining fully interconnected with the others through shared institutional principles and governance standards.
Western Capital & Industrial Alliance
Strengthening cooperation in advanced industry, investment, financial markets, manufacturing, infrastructure, technology, research, and institutional partnerships across Europe and other mature economic ecosystems.
North & East Asian Technology Alliance
Promoting collaboration in innovation, advanced manufacturing, digital transformation, artificial intelligence, research, higher education, and emerging technologies with leading technology economies.
Emerging Asia & Islamic Growth Alliance
Supporting economic cooperation across emerging Asian markets and Islamic economies through investment, entrepreneurship, trade, infrastructure, education, sustainable development, and institutional connectivity.
African Resources & Food Security Alliance
Encouraging partnerships that contribute to sustainable development, agriculture, food security, natural resources, logistics, industrial development, infrastructure, capacity building, and long-term economic resilience throughout Africa.
Arab Integration & Global Wealth Alliance
Strengthening institutional cooperation across the Arab region through investment, sovereign capital, regional integration, strategic partnerships, innovation, sustainable development, and international economic connectivity.
Each alliance contributes unique capabilities to the overall framework while operating as part of a coordinated institutional architecture designed to strengthen international cooperation between Saudi Arabia and the global community.
